They are high in simple … WebGerbils can’t eat blue cheese and processed cheese. Cheese should be fed to gerbils fresh without any added ingredients. Cheese contains very little lactose and gerbils are only lactose intolerant to high levels of lactose. Gerbils should not be allowed to hoard cheese because it will attract mold and become toxic.

WebJul 16, 2009 · Yes, gerbils can have popcorn, but it has to be completely bare- no butter, no salt, no oil, nothing. I believe most microwave popcorn has butter or salt, so don't give them that. My gerbils don't like corn- they never eat it in their food- and when I tried giving them popcorn once, they just shredded it up. -shrug-. annadesu.

WebMar 21, 2024 · There are a lot of dried fruits and vegetables that gerbils love to eat; banana, apple, raisins, sultanas, apricots, just to mention a few. They are high in simple sugars and sweet tasting, and gerbils have a bit of a sweet tooth. Keep them as treats and feed in moderation, your gerbils will certainly appreciate it.
